About Solomon Technology Corporation
Solomon Technology Corporation operates as a key distributor of electronic components, primarily serving the markets of the Asia-Pacific region and mainland China. The company offers an extensive and diverse product portfolio focused on industrial automation and control. This includes essential components for circuit and load protection, condition monitoring, connectivity solutions, and power management (such as power supplies, drives, and motors). They also provide sophisticated human-machine interfaces, independent cart technology, industrial computers and monitors, and a variety of input/output modules. Further offerings span lighting control, motion and motor control systems, network security and infrastructure components, and various packaged industrial solutions. Solomon Technology supplies programmable controllers, relays, timers, push buttons, signaling devices, and comprehensive safety products including safety instrumented systems, sensors, switches, and signal interfaces, all supported by relevant software. Beyond these core components, the company also delivers advanced automation solutions. These encompass sophisticated industrial networking devices and data acquisition systems, cutting-edge machine vision products, and complete system integration for robotics. The latter involves specialized applications like automated wear belt machines, robot tracking synchronization systems, glue dispensing machines, and pick-and-place trolleys. Additionally, they provide industrial networking products, along with robotic arms and adaptive grippers designed for diverse robot applications. Their offerings further extend to LCD products, a wide array of general electronic components, and comprehensive ODM (Original Design Manufacturer) and O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) services. This diverse range also includes light control systems, and surprisingly, smart trash cans, hand dryers, and soap dispensers, complemented by a selection of related accessories. Established in 1973, Solomon Technology Corporation maintains its headquarters in Taipei, Taiwan.
